Brussels, 18/10/2001 (Agence Europe) - The European Commission has referred to the German Competition Authority, the Bundeskartellamt, the examination of the impact of the proposed acquisition by Haniel Baustroff-Industrie Zuschlagstoffe GmbH of Fels-Werke GmbH in the German wall building materials markets. On 28 September this year, the Bundeskartellamt had requested of the Commission that it be allowed to examine the impact that the merger would have on Germany, as there is a danger that a dominant position could be created on the German wall building market. The Community regulation on concentrations stipulates that, when a merger has particular consequences on the territory of a Member State, the matter can be dealt with by the Member State concerned. Considering that this condition had been fulfilled, the Commission accepted the request by the Bundeskartellamt which at present has four months in which to reach a final decision. In parallel, the Commission noted that the operation will also affect the Dutch market and decided to initiate its own detailed investigation on this chapter of the matter.
